In this case, the IDE … Web5 Jan 2024 · The first is you need to annotate your tests with the @RunWith annotation and specify that you want to run it with the SpringJUnit4ClassRunner.class. The second is you need to add the @SpringApplicationConfiguration annotation and provide your main Spring Boot class for your application. mascot bicycle https://search-first-group.com

Of course, it's sometimes tempting to verify multiple scenarios in the same test, but it's a good idea to keep them separate. Then, in the case of test failures, it'll be easier to determine which specific scenario failed and, likewise, simpler to fix the code. ... Web23 Mar 2024 · Using GraalVM Native Build Tools to generate a native executable. The easiest way to start a new native Spring Boot project is to go to start.spring.io, add the “GraalVM Native Support” dependency and generate the project. The included HELP.md file will provide getting started hints. 2.1. Sample Application.

Before starting any testing, we need to integrate the testing framework. ... hwbot infoWeb19 Nov 2024 · A Spring Boot RESTful service is typically divided into three layers: Repository, Service, and Controller. This layering helps to segregate the RESTful application responsibilities and enabling loose coupling between the objects. When you develop a layered RESTful application, you will also need to test the different layers. mascot baltic oüWeb27 Aug 2024 · Spring Boot.
